Sony Ericsson Z770

Sony Ericsson Z770. Sony Ericsson announced the launch of the new Z770, an elegant clamshell phone optimised for the web and benefiting from HSDPA data speeds. This classic-looking clamshell phone offers capabilities beyond expectation. It is designed to make it straightforward to surf the web or receive the latest news, and the ‘email set-up wizard’ makes it simple to access your inbox. The Z770 can also be connected directly to a laptop (via USB cable) and can be used as a modem.

The SE Z770 sports a 2.2-inch display, Bluetooth with A2DP, FM radio, Microsoft Active Exchange support, and TrackID. A promised “Easy email setup” and Google Maps for Mobile ensures that you’re busy life isn’t distracted by needless hassles, while the Magnetic Mouse Pointer and pan/zoom functions ensures that you’ll be able to access your information in a jiff. And, to make quick work of data-duties, the Sony Ericsson Z770 packs a tri-band (900/1800/1900Mhz) GSM/EDGE radio with UMTS/HSDPA on the 2100Mhz band.

Look for a Q2 2008 release in your choice of Vogue Red, Graphite Black and Exquisite Gold.
